Sociable Soccer 24 Review (alanscottmacdonald)

When I grew up I had SWOS 95/96 European Championship Edition. I played it to death and it was brilliant.
I'd have been happy if this game was literally that game with updated players and on a modern platform.

I started with career mode which seems to be some equivalent of FIFA ultimate team. Played my first match and I won 6-0 despite getting two men sent off and the goal keeper was absolutely pathetic. Oh no.
I changed the difficulty to hard. I still dominated the next game but the keeper could now make actual saves. I only won 1-0 which was more promising. However quickly I didn't fancy playing game after game, winning without much of a fight so I switched to World Mode.
I started a Scottish Premiership season as Dundee (one of the worst teams). I got beaten 2-0 in my first game which was delighting. Maybe this wasn't the pushover I feared. As I played more I got better though and started winning games. Then a defeat by Celtic. Excellent. More wins and I realise,what I thought was a screen explaining the controls could actually be used to switch to Expert Mode. Bring it on.
On hard mode with expert control settings, the feel of the football is great and very much an evolution of the sensi we know and love. Frantic. Having three buttons for pass, chip and shoot vs one is good. It still feels the same but gives more variation. The after touch is more granular than in sensi. This is like an evolved version which ultimately is very satisfying. I had to get used to having a sprint button, but since it tires your players out the more you use it I think it is a good addition as well. Hacking players is just as fun as sensi and always a temptation despite the risk of cards.
I was still getting better and winning most matches including against Rangers but the football was great fun. I was closing the gap on Celtic and Rangers. I was behind going into game 11 but won it and was just top of the league. For some reason it turns out the league ended then and we only played all the teams once and I'd won. Hmmm I kinda wanted to lose so I had to rise to the challenge, but it had been great fun.
Let's try Scotland in the world cup. Group stage: spanked 3-0 by Saudi Arabia, lost 3-2 to Argentina and then a last minute 2-1 loss to Poland. Eliminated with 0 points. Yes! This is how it should be.
Tried Rangers in the champions league. Group stage and Manchester City comfortably win the group but I scrape through in 2nd with only 7 points with 2nd, 3rd and 4th all having 7 points. Next round it's 2 legs against PSG. I almost lose the game several times but get a draw across the two legs and ET. A penalty loss. Brilliant.
And that's where I'm at. The gameplay is brilliant, world mode is great fun. If you're a sensi veteran immediately switch to hard mode and expert control settings. Don't even bother with anything else. If you go a weak team you'll have fun trying to win the competition.
This game isn't top dollar and I'm happy with my purchase. Plays easily at 60fps on the steam deck ok handheld mode and does not tax it.
The worst part is career mode. How I wish this was like the old career mode where you could do proper seasons involving multiple tournaments like the league, cups and europe, with transfer windows etc. It's an odd situation as you pick any team in the world and the game is officially licensed with real player names in world mode, but in this mode suddenly your team is full of random tat that has nothing to do with your real life team.
I gather it's meant to be a case of work through the leagues but the fundamental issue is this will be be a grind of absolutely hammering teams because it's far to easy and it's not interesting picking your team only for all the players to be swapped for dick heads you don't care about that have nothing to do with your club. Bizarre decision given they have the licence for the proper players.
I really hope this gets renamed to ultimate team mode or something and a true career mode is introduced. If it was, this game would be outstanding.
I haven't played any humans yet which is is presumably also great fun.
I'd recommend buying because the touch and feel of good old sensi is there in a well evolved form. The world mode, whilst not as good as the old career mode, is good enough to have a blast.
